Mickey's Not-So-Scary Halloween Party

Where: Walt Disney World Resort Magic Kingdom Park 
When: Select nights TBD
Tickets: Separate ticketed event

Mickey's Not-So-Scary Halloween Party is here with themed cavalcades, spooky performances, character sightings, delicious treats, and so much more! Your ticket includes candy galore and special Halloween treats like ice cream and popcorn. Marvel at the eerie décor and watch as the Mickey’s Happy Halloween, Disney Villains Halloween, and Jack’s Nightmare cavalcades roll down Main Street USA. You won’t want to miss spotting Miss Carlotta at the Haunted Mansion, Goofy, and Chip ‘N’ Dale. 20 regular attractions will be open, and a few may have special effects to spook you!

Howl-O-Scream

Where: SeaWorld Orlando
When: Select nights TBD
Tickets: First separate-ticketed, nighttime Halloween event

After a day of Halloween Spooktacular, prepare for terrifying frights of the night at Howl-O-Scream. This event features a haunted house, Beneath the Ice, featuring the icy wilderness of the Arctic Circle and roaming haunts called Frozen Terror where subhuman walkers swarm the crowds. Plus, a new show, Monster Stomp, is all about Jack the Ripper taking the stage with a modern rock and rhythm spectacular. Your shiver may be from the scares, but you can also experience goosebumps at the icy themed bar, Tormented. Grab a cold frosty drink and take refuge from the wintry terrors.

Gatorland's Gators, Ghosts, and Goblins

Where: Gatorland
When: TBD
Tickets: Included with regular park admission

This fun Halloween event returns for its third year of family fright done right! You can search for Cryptids in The Crocs and Cryptids Zone! where you might find Gatorland’s very own Skunk Ape. Then grab your Lederhosen for Frank 'n Stein’s Ooky Kooky Octoberfest featuring live music from “Polkageist,” Gatorland’s own undead polka band, as well as German beer and food for purchase.

And Swamp Ghost’s Monster Museum is back. Dare to enter Swamp Ghost’s lair and learn the origins of the world’s most infamous monsters…and maybe come face to face with a ghoul or two! Plus, multiple themed haunt zones, interactive characters, animal meet and- reets, candy giveaways, and the popular Children’s Halloween Costume Parade with treat bags for all the kids who participate are all featured fun that you won't want to miss.
